PLAN AHEAD: NEXT WEEKEND
- Share via
* Heavyweight piano men Elton John and Billy Joel perform at the Great Western Forum, 3900 W. Manchester Blvd., Inglewood, Tuesday and Feb. 9 and 11. $45-$175. (213) 480-3232.
* The American Cinematheque hosts “The Best of the Slamdance International Film Festival 2001” Feb. 7 and 8 at the Egyptian Theatre, 6712 Hollywood Blvd., Hollywood. $5-$7. (323) 466-3456.
* “Buddy’s Gift,” Jack Simmons’ solo show about a father’s love for his family, runs Feb. 10 to April 1 at the Coronet Studio Theatre, 366 N. La Cienega Blvd., L.A. $20. (213) 365-3500 and (310) 657-7377.
* “The Weir,” Conor McPherson’s Olivier Award-winning play about men and a mysterious woman in an Irish pub, plays Feb. 7 to March 11 at the Geffen Playhouse, 10886 Le Conte Ave., Westwood, $21-$43. (310) 208-5454 and (213) 365-3500.
* The first public program in the new Ahmanson Hall, Liz Lerman’s “Hallelujah Project” is scheduled for Feb. 10-11 at the Skirball Cultural Center, 2701 N. Sepulveda Blvd., Brentwood. $10-$18. (310) 440-4500.
* Pilobolus performs mixed rep on Feb. 9-10 at the Alex Theatre, 216 N. Brand Blvd., Glendale. $20 to $43. (800) 233-3123.
